java框架
w20175357
这个作者很懒,什么都没留下…
展开
-
openfire3.10.3二次开发源码导入并编译
openfire二次开发源码导入并编译由于网上很多二次开发的教程已经不大适用了,这里自己写下自己导入的过程。1.开始过程首先下载openfire源码 ,源码下载之后解压并复制到Eclipse的workspace路径中,然后eclipse里面新建Java Project,名字叫openfire_src, 与解压出来的文件名字一样,这样Eclipse会帮助你将workspace里面的相应名字的项原创 2015-12-13 11:31:43 · 1114 阅读 · 0 评论 -
关于ThreadPoolExecutor的corePoolSize和maximuxPoolSize大小的说明
1.结论看了一些博客,里面关于corePoolSize和maximuxPoolSize大小说得都不大一样,就做了个简单实验。先说结论吧。1.当加入的工作线程数小于corePoolSize,会新创建线程. 2.之后添加的线程会加入到阻塞队列,比如Executors.newFixedThreadPool创建的阻塞队列是LinkedBlockingQueue。 3.当阻塞队列满了的时候...原创 2018-04-11 09:42:41 · 2807 阅读 · 0 评论